Hi there,

Just cleaning all my contacts and calenders on my Mac in readiness for the iPhone on November 9th.

just wondering, in iCal you can have have different calenders setup, i.e. Personal, Work etc, are these calenders carried over on the iPhone and can be selected bu different buttons or are they amalgamated?

Thanks

No, unfortunately not - at least not at the moment.

All of the entries (across all calendars in iCal) are just dumped into one calendar on the iPhone. And when creating entries on the iPhone itself, you have to choose (in iTunes beforehand) which calendar you'd like ALL iPhone calendar entries to go into.

Hope this is updated soon!
